Position Summary / Career Interest:

The Cancer Registrar is responsible for identifying applicable reportable cases for abstracting entry according to governing cancer registry bodies, including national and central registry requirements.

This is a remote position.

Responsibilities and Essential Job Functions
  • Identifies applicable reportable cases (case finding) for abstract entry according to governing cancer registry bodies, including national and central registry requirements.
  • Abstracts all analytic and non-analytic cases according to the Commission on Cancer standards.
  • Performs follow-up review annually on all active patients.
  • Interacts with patients and their designated contacts in a discrete and professional manner.
  • Handles all office interactions effectively and courteously.
  • Shares information only as appropriate with other organizations as needed to fall within treatment, payment and operations that lie within HIPAA regulations.
  • Maintains work records and policies and procedures.
  • Meets the quality, performance and production standards defined by the department.
  • Edits should be run within software to assure quality is met and all required fields have been populated.
  • Must be able to perform the professional, clinical and or technical competencies of the assigned unit or department.

Required Education and Experience
  • Associates Degree Health-related field

Preferred Education and Experience
  • Bachelors Degree
  • Epic and Cancer Registry software experience

Required Licensure and Certification
  • Certified Tumor Registrar - National Cancer Registrars Association (NCRA)

Knowledge Requirements
  • Extensive knowledge of medical terminology and anatomy and physiology
